Capítulo 6:

El menú System Setup

Uso del menú System Setup

En la siguiente sección se explica de qué modo realizar
ajustes detallados para especificar cómo se está usando el
receptor, y cómo adaptar un sistema de altavoces específico
a sus preferencias.
Importante
• La información en pantalla (OSD) no aparecerá si ha
realizado la conexión al televisor utilizando la salida
HDMI. Para la instalación del sistema, utilice las
conexiones de vídeo de componentes o de vídeo
compuesto.
• Si tiene unos auriculares conectados al receptor,
desconéctelos.
1
Encienda el receptor y su televisor.
Pulse RECEIVER para encender el amplificador y el
televisor.
2
Conecte la entrada de TV a la entrada que conecta este
receptor con el TV a través del correspondiente cable
compuesto o por componentes.
3
Pulse y luego pulse SETUP.
El menú de System Setup se muestra en el TV. Utilice //
/ y ENTER en el mando a distancia para desplazarse por
las pantallas y seleccionar los elementos del menú. Pulse
RETURN para confirmar las opciones seleccionadas y salir
del menú actual.
•Pulse SETUP en cualquier momento para salir del menú
System Setup.
4
Seleccione la opción que desea ajustar.
Auto MCACC – Con esta opción, el sonido envolvente se
configura automáticamente, de manera rápida y efectiva
(consulte Configuración automática para sonido
envolvente (MCACC) en la página 19).
Manual SP Setup
-
Speaker Setting – Especifica el tamaño y el número de
altavoces conectados (vea más abajo).
-
Crossover Network – Para especificar qué frecuencias
se enviarán al subwoofer (página 31).
-
Channel Level – Ajusta el balance general del sistema
de altavoces (página 31).
-
Speaker Distance – Especifica la distancia de los
altavoces respecto de la posición de audición
(página 32).
Input Assign – Especifique qué ha conectado a las
entradas de vídeo de componentes (consulte El menú
Input Assign en la página 32).
Pre Out Setting – Especifica cómo se usan las salidas
PRE OUT SURR BACK/FRONT HEIGHT (consulte La
configuración Pre Out en la página 33).
HDMI Setup – Ajusta operaciones sincronizadas cuando
está conectado a un dispositivo/televisor que soporta el
Control con función HDMI (consulte HDMI Setup en la
página 34).
Auto Power Down – Ajuste para apagar
automáticamente el aparato cuando el receptor no ha
funcionado durante varias horas (consulte El menú Auto
Power Down en la página 33).
FL Demo Mode – Ajusta la pantalla demo en la pantalla
del panel frontal (consulte El menú FL Demo Mode en la
página 33).

Configuración manual de los altavoces

Este receptor permite hacer ajustes detallados para
optimizar el sonido envolvente. Sólo es necesario realizar
estos ajustes una vez (a menos que se cambie la ubicación
del sistema de altavoces o se agreguen nuevos altavoces).
Estos ajustes son para el ajuste de precisión del sistema,
pero si se siente satisfecho con los ajustes realizados en
Configuración automática para sonido envolvente (MCACC) en
la página 19, no será necesario que realice todos estos
ajustes.

The Pioneer VSX-521-K is an audio receiver that delivers a RMS rated power of 550 watts. With a Signal-to-Noise Ratio (SNR) of 79 dB, it offers clear and high-quality sound. The Total Harmonic Distortion (THD) is impressively low at 0.05%, ensuring accurate audio reproduction without any noticeable distortion. This receiver has an impedance of 8 Ω, which is a commonly used standard for audio equipment. It supports 5.1 channels, providing an immersive audio experience with multiple speakers for surround sound. In terms of connectivity, the Pioneer VSX-521-K offers various options. It has multichannel audio input and output terminals, allowing for convenient connection to compatible devices. Additionally, it features two digital audio optical inputs and one digital audio coaxial input, enabling the transmission of high-quality digital audio signals. For video connectivity, the receiver is equipped with two component video inputs, four HDMI inputs, and one composite video input. These inputs allow for the integration of video components into the audio setup. The Pioneer VSX-521-K includes one HDMI output, which can be connected to a compatible display device. This output allows for seamless video transmission. Overall, the Pioneer VSX-521-K is a versatile audio receiver with ample power and connectivity options. Its low distortion and high SNR ensure accurate and clear audio reproduction, while the multiple input and output options make it suitable for a variety of audio and video setups.

When is my volume too loud?

A volume above 80 decibels can be harmful to hearing. When the volume exceeds 120 decibels, direct damage can even occur. The chance of hearing damage depends on the listening frequency and duration.

How can I set up the auto-calibration feature on the receiver?

To use the auto-calibration feature, make sure you connect the included microphone to the receiver and place it at your listening position. Then, access the receiver's menu and follow the on-screen instructions to run the auto-calibration process, which will optimize the audio settings for your specific room.
